Artefact have a dedicated team of mapping and technical specialists who provide world-class GIS services.
We utilise a range of open-source and licensed hardware/software solutions to facilitate high-accuracy data collection during fieldwork and high-quality data analysis/cartographic production throughout the course of a project.
In addition to the integration of field data and the creation of custom historical overlays, datasets, and map products; our capabilities include the ability to produce project-specific high-resolution LiDAR Digital Elevation Models and resultant heritage specific predictive models in a range of scales (neighbourhood to suburb to region).
In combination, all these functions allow our teams to operate at a high efficiency and produce the highest quality products possible. Our GIS department continually strives to implement new and novel methodologies to develop creative solutions and custom products for a range of scenarios.

Field capabilities
Trimble DA2 Catalyst GPS systems with 30cm accuracy (2cm accuracy achievable for specific specialty needs) operated through Trimble TDC600 Handheld controllers and TerraFlex software.
Field rugged tablets utilising Avenza mapping software for rapid, convenient reconnaissance level data collection.
